WebOct 18, 2024 · Traditionally, the well is dug by hand. There are two ways: At first the well shaft is dug out, then walls are revetted. Concrete rings one by one fall inside. Another way is to dig inside the ring, taking out the soil. WebJul 28, 2024 · There are several choices when it comes to boring your well. You can use a hand auger, a well point, or a DIY drill. Each method involves different equipment, but all will require a lot of physical labor. Note that these methods will only work well in soil, soft gravel or other softer land types.
